🌾 Why Farm Security Is Essential in the UK
Farmers across the UK face rising security threats. According to the NFU Mutual Rural Crime Report, rural theft cost the UK an estimated £40.5 million in 2022, with livestock rustling, machinery theft, and fuel siphoning being some of the most common issues.
Because farmland is typically expansive and isolated, criminals often feel emboldened, knowing it may take hours for owners or authorities to notice and respond to an incident. And for farmers, a single stolen tractor or damaged fence can cause thousands of pounds in losses and disrupt operations for weeks.

🛡️ What Is Temporary CCTV for Farm Land?
Temporary CCTV systems are portable, easy-to-deploy surveillance solutions designed for short- or medium-term use. Unlike permanent installations, these systems don’t require extensive cabling or infrastructure, making them perfect for the ever-changing landscape of a working farm.
🚀 Key Components of a Temporary CCTV System:
- Cameras: Weatherproof, high-resolution, and equipped with night vision.
- Power Supply: Solar panels, rechargeable batteries, or mobile generators.
- Connectivity: 4G/5G cellular networks for remote access in off-grid areas.
- Storage Options: On-site SD cards or secure cloud storage for footage.
- Monitoring Software: Apps and web platforms for live viewing and alert management.
With these components, farmers can monitor their land in real-time, even from miles away.

🔓 Common Security Risks on UK Farmland
Understanding the threats you face is crucial to designing an effective surveillance strategy. Some of the most common risks include:
- Machinery & Tool Theft: Tractors, quad bikes, and tools are prime targets for thieves.
- Livestock Rustling: Sheep and cattle theft remains a serious issue in rural areas.
- Fly-Tipping & Trespassing: Unwanted visitors can dump waste or damage property.
- Fuel & Metal Theft: Diesel, copper wiring, and other materials are frequently stolen.
- Arson & Vandalism: Isolated farms can fall victim to reckless vandalism or deliberate sabotage.
Strategically placed CCTV cameras can help deter these crimes and provide critical evidence if they occur.
📷 Types of Temporary CCTV Systems for Farms
Depending on your land layout and security needs, different CCTV setups may be more suitable:
- Solar-Powered Cameras: Ideal for remote areas without access to mains electricity.
- Mobile Surveillance Units: Self-contained systems with built-in power and connectivity.
- Wireless CCTV Kits: Easy to install and reposition as needed.
- PTZ Cameras (Pan, Tilt, Zoom): Perfect for large areas, these cameras can cover wide fields with a single device.
Choosing the right system ensures you get comprehensive coverage without unnecessary costs.
